there are 2 ways, here & the other way is to go to file > import > video frames to layers. then select the video (in the space where you can type to find the video, type ** & then press enter to get more options when choosing a video) then, once it’s opened in photoshop, click where it says “selected range only” and when you have it paused at the part you want, press shift on your keyboard and press play until you’ve captured the part you want :—) there’s a more detailed explanation here :D
